The Senior Salesforce Developer will play a crucial role in the design, development, and maintenance of the enterprise-level Salesforce platform, ensuring it is scalable and aligned with business objectives.
Responsibilities:
- Lead the design, development, and implementation of complex, custom solutions on the Salesforce platform using Apex, Lightning Web Components (LWC), Visualforce, SOQL/SOQL, and platform events
- Design and build robust integrations between Salesforce and internal/external systems (e.g., core financial platform, marketing tools, and data warehouses) using REST/SOAP APIs and platform events
- Serve as a technical leader on projects, providing guidance, conducting code reviews, and mentoring junior developers to ensure code quality, adherence to best practices, and security standards
- Leverage AI coding assistants (e.g., Claude Code, GitHub Copilot, Cursor) as part of a daily development workflow, including writing effective prompts and iterating with AI tools to accelerate development, debugging, and code review
- Collaborate with Solution Architects and Business Analysts to translate complex business requirements into scalable and well-architected technical designs, considering data volume, security, and governor limits
- Drive the adoption of Salesforce development best practices, including CI/CD, automated testing (unit and integration), source-driven development (using Git/GitHub/Salesforce DX), and change management
- Own the resolution of complex production issues, identifying root causes and implementing sustainable fixes to ensure high system uptime and performance
- Utilize Salesforce's declarative tools (Flow, Process Builder, Validation Rules) effectively, knowing when to choose declarative vs. programmatic solutions
Requirements:
- Minimum of 5+ years of hands-on experience as a Salesforce Developer in a complex enterprise environment, including experience using agentic coding tools (e.g., Claude Code, Agentforce Vibes) to handle multi-step tasks such as refactoring, test generation, and documentation
- Advanced proficiency in programmatic development on the Salesforce platform, including Apex, Triggers, Batch Apex, Queueable Apex, REST/SOAP APIs, and agentic tools
- Expert knowledge of the Lightning Experience, including extensive experience developing with Lightning Web Components (LWC)
- Strong experience with large-scale data migrations, integration patterns, and data management on the Salesforce platform
- Active Salesforce Certified Platform Developer I required
- Salesforce Certified Platform Developer II highly preferred
- Trailhead rankings considered in addition/in lieu of certification with appropriate experience
